I have seen a test posted on this site before (can't find it now, of course), done by one of the big self-defense / gun training groups down south (perhaps it was Massad Ayoob's group, I cannot remember) and the conclusions were that the optimal shotgun round for home defense was a 2-3/4" magnum load of #1 buck. Smaller shot sizes failed to penetrate deep enough to hit major organs (as shown in ballistic gelatin tests). Birdshot did produce horrific shallow wound craters that may or may not actually stop a determined assailant, but with no real penetration. #1 buck was chosen because it carried the most pellets for the highest probability of hits over 0, 00 or 000 buck, while still offering adequate penetration. The 2-3/4" magnum load was chosen because it carries a heavy shot load and produced lower velocities for more manageable recoil than 3" or 3-1/2" rounds and the lowest chance of penetration of walls and collateral damage to innocents.
